Understanding IELTS
Before checking out the test centers, it's vital to understand what the IELTS involves. The IELTS assesses four key language skills: listening, reading, writing, and speaking. There are 2 primary versions of the test:

Understanding what to expect on the test day can considerably minimize stress and anxiety. Here is a general overview:
Arrival: Candidates are advised to get to least 30 minutes before the scheduled time.Recognition: Valid recognition (usually a passport or Emirates ID) should exist.Check-in Process: Candidates will go through a check-in procedure, including security checks.Listening, Reading, and Writing Tests: These are usually conducted consecutively on the very same day.Speaking Test: This might happen on the same day or set up for another time.Tips for a Successful Test DayGet Adequate Rest: Ensure you are well-rested before the test.Stay Hydrated: Drink enough water but prevent excessive intake to reduce washroom breaks.Practice Time Management: During the test, watch on the time but do not hurry.Familiarize Yourself with the Format: Take practice tests to become accustomed to the test format.Preparation for the IELTS

How do I sign up for the IELTS?
Prospects can sign up online through the main IELTS Exam Booking Online Dubai website or directly at the test centers.
2. What is the cost of the IELTS exam in Dubai?
The fee usually ranges in between AED 1,200 to AED 1,700, depending upon the test center and format.
3. The length of time will it require to receive the test results?
Outcomes are normally available 13 days after the test. Prospects can access their scores online.
